DAYTONA BEACH, Fla. – Not even the singing Santa Claus could keep a couple from stealing a gold diamond pair of earrings on Tuesday afternoon.
"That was going to be a nice Christmas present for somebody under the Christmas tree but the Grinch stole Christmas," said Caroline DeLannoy, President of Arlequin Antiques & Art Store.
DeLannoy said the couple was only in the store for a few minutes.
"His demeanor was very charismatic, came in, made conversation," she said.
While DeLannoy helped a customer outside, she said the man took advantage inside.
"He proceeded to go up to the jewelry cabinet, take something out of his pocket, break the lock and was able to extract the jewelry from the cabinet," said DeLannoy.
The diamond earrings cost over $2,000 but all DeLannoy has now is an empty box. She hopes surveillance picture and reward money will help catch the thieves.
"I was just thinking during holiday season it would help somebody out a little bit and at the same time, help me out," she said.
DeLannoy said she also has a few words for the couple who stole from her family owned business.
"I would like to say, you're not going to ruin my Christmas but I'm going to ruin yours," she said.
